Теоретический вопрос: если я передаю объект в функцию через параметр, это все еще считается «внедрением зависимости»? - PullRequest
1 голос
/ 08 мая 2019

В следующем примере я объявляю объект и получателя объекта. Затем я вызываю функцию, передавая требуемый объект.

Считается ли это инъекцией зависимости? Если нет, то как это называется при управлении зависимостями таким образом?

const databaseConnection = {
    action() {
        // ...
    }
}

function useIt(db) {
    db.action()
}

useIt(myDep)
...